Prairie View is an unincorporated community in Logan County, Arkansas, United States. Prairie View is located at the junction of Arkansas highways 109 and 288, 2 miles south-southeast of Scranton. Prairie View is situated 3 miles northeast of Ellsworth Cemetery.

Scranton is a city in Logan County, Arkansas, United States. The population was 224 at the 2010 census. It was named after Scranton, Pennsylvania. Scranton is situated 4 miles north of Ellsworth Cemetery.

Subiaco is a town in Logan County, Arkansas, United States. The population was 572 at the 2010 census. The town is named after Subiaco Abbey, which is located there, and which donated 80 acres in the early 20th century for a townsite and railroad connection. Subiaco is situated 4 miles west of Ellsworth Cemetery.
